Using for the first time

Using for the first time

Before use, check that the appliance has not been damaged dur- ing transport.

Remove all packaging from the kettle and power base.

Remove any labels from the outer surfaces except the rating label.

Remove the filter (fig. 1) and wash it with water (fig. 2) (refer to page 5 “Removing the scale filter”).

Fill the kettle to the max level and boil.

The boiled water should be discarded and the kettle rinsed out with cold water.This procedure should be carried out twice to remove any manufacturing dust, etc.

After the kettle has been rinsed out, refit the filter (fig. 3).

Using the kettle

With the specially designed power base and central connector, you can now set the kettle on the base at any angle, from any position.

Release cord from storage base and adjust length by winding around the base to give the correct cord length to reach the plug socket to be used (fig. 4).

Do not leave loose cord hanging over the edge of work sur- faces.

Filling

Remove the kettle from the base unit before filling.

Remove the lid and fill the kettle to the desired level.

Do not fill with less than 0,3 litre of water (min level) to prevent the kettle running dry while in use; misuse of this kind will shorten the life of the element.

Do not fill with more than 1,7 litres of water (max. level).

If the kettle is overfilled, there is a risk that boiling water may overflow and cause burns.

To close the lid, push it onto the kettle body until it clicks firmly into place.

The water level indicator enables you to see the quantity of water in the kettle.
